TORRES CUEVAS, Héctor; QUILAQUEO RAPIMAN, Daniel; BARONNET, Bruno y MUNOZ TRONCOSO, Gerardo. Rethinking Educational Management of Schools in a Mapuche Context. REDIE [online]. 2024, vol.26, e01. Epub 12-Abr-2024. ISSN 1607-4041. https://doi.org/10.24320/redie.2024.26.e01.5528.
This study seeks to identify Mapuche educational procedures and knowledge with the goal of contextualizing the educational management of schools in indigenous territories in central-southern Chile. A qualitative methodology was employed, involving 28 local stakeholders through talks, semistructured interviews, and discussion workshops. Fieldwork was conducted over 14 months from 2018 to 2019. The results display dimensions that lead to a rethinking of the school system from a spiritual, territorial, and sociopolitical perspective. This calls into question the monoculturalism of educational management and the asymmetric power relations put in place by a colonial and colonizing education of indigenous people.
